Re: Any method for me to clean "Recent Items" other than deleting them one by one?
Hey Elliot,
If you don't want them to show up at all, right click on the start button
and chose properties. On the start menu tab un-check the privacy options. If
you want to just delete them at the end of the day then click on the start
button and then right click on recent items and select the clear recent
items list options.
